1
resposta

Chaves, onde colocar?

Ficou um pouco confuso pra mim quando usar a chave.

Quando é if, coloco dentro, quando é else deixo ele fora.

Não são detalhes, fazem toda a diferença, mas não vi nenhuma explicação.

1 resposta

Boa tarde Maria,

No If e em outras estruturas as chaves definem o "corpo" onde iremos colocar o código por exemplo:


if (condição) {
   //instrução1
} else {
   //instrução2
}

Mas é podemos deixar de usar as chaves quando a instrução no if/else tem somente uma linha. Exemplo:


if (condição1)
   instrução1
else if (condição2)
   instrução2
else if (condição3)
   instrução3
...
else
   instruçãoN

Deixo como referência este link: https://developer.mozilla.org/pt-BR/docs/Web/JavaScript/Reference/Statements/if...else.

Espero ter ajudado.

Qualquer dúvidas estamos a disposição.

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software